Who are we?

The Smt. Indirabai Wavikar Charitable Trust is a registered public charitable trust dedicated to making high-quality eye care accessible to every patient who needs it. For more than three decades, the Trust has worked through community outreach, screening, treatment, education and collaboration to reduce avoidable blindness.

VAN – Vision Aid Network

VAN – Vision Aid Network represents the community outreach vision of Smt. Indirabai Wavikar Charitable Trust, with a focus on taking eye-care services closer to people who may have limited access to specialised ophthalmic care.

Through outreach and screening activities, the initiative aims to promote early detection of eye problems and encourage timely treatment. Such community-based activities help identify patients requiring further examination, spectacles, medical treatment or surgical intervention.

VAN supports the broader objective of making quality eye care accessible across different sections of society. The initiative is aligned with Smt. Indirabai Wavikar Charitable Trust’s commitment to community eye care, awareness and preventive eye-health services.

College of Optometry

Wavikar College of Optometry has been nurturing future optometrists since 2011 through its B.Sc. Optometry programme. The programme is recognised by Maharashtra University of Health Sciences (MUHS), reflecting the institution’s commitment to structured professional education and the development of skilled eye-care professionals.

Through academic learning, practical exposure and clinical experience, the College of Optometry contributes to preparing students for a meaningful career in optometry and supports the broader vision of accessible, quality eye care associated with Smt. Indirabai Wavikar Charitable Trust.
